Yes — the Yeti 1000 6th Gen supports legacy Goal Zero panels, and its HPP high-voltage solar input accepts up to 600W (12.3–60V). Multiple panels can be connected using HPP combiners; a Boulder 200 pairs for meaningful solar recharge, and higher-wattage HPP panels reach the 600W solar ceiling for the fastest off-grid charging.
Against previous Yeti models, the 6th Gen recharges up to 10X faster and doubles usable output with its 2,000W inverter. Against competitors in the ~1,000Wh class, the Yeti 1000 combines fast AC charging, a 600W solar ceiling, and Goal Zero's ecosystem of panels, lights, and accessories.

Model: Yeti 1000 (6th Gen)
Capacity: 998Wh
Category: Portable Power Stations
Inverter: 2,000W
Product Type: Portable power station
AC Fast Charge: 1,500W (120V, up to 12.5A)
Solar Input (HPP): 600W max (12.3–60V)
